Abstract
The utility model discloses a rib sandwich pre-cast plate, comprising a bottom plate and a plurality of plate boxes and light material filling blocks. The board boxes arranged on the bottom plate with certain separation distance are communicated with each other through steel bars. Both sides of the bottom plate are reserved with flanges, and the lightweight filling blocks used as tube molds are respectively covered in cavities formed by each of the board boxes and the bottom plate. Therefore, when a plurality of the utility model models are consolidated, a bottom die of a two-way rib floor can be automatically formed, and the bottom die is cast with a steel bar concrete ribbon strip and a panel to form a flat-top two-way rib sandwiched floor. Therefore, the phenomena of mold release and ceiling drop can not exist, the process of the construction of the floor on site is reduced, and the efficiency of construction is high. Used as a pre-cast component, the utility model capable of being produced with large size and in factories can make the floor have favorable effects of thermal insulation and acoustic insulation and the performances of crack resistance and shock resistance. The rib sandwich pre-cast plate can be widely used for various floors and roofs of building construction.
Description
Technical field:
The utility model relates to a kind of dense rib sandwich precast plate that is used for close rib building roof.
Background technology:
Two-way ribbed slab floor is a kind of superstructure of being made up of cross coupling lattice and two-way slab, and its advantage one is: the place, crosspoint of beam does not establish post, can form bigger usage space; The 2nd, the spacing of beam rib is little, the depth of section trifle material saving of beam, and cost is lower, therefore two-way ribbed slab floor is popular, but it is when cast-in-place, even must use the bed die furred ceiling, also want the demoulding afterwards, thereby the expense height, on-site construction processes is many, long in time limit, efficiency of construction is low.
The utility model content:
The purpose of this utility model is to provide a kind of cost of two-way ribbed slab floor that makes low, and site operation speed is fast, the simple dense rib sandwich precast plate of operation.
The technical solution adopted in the utility model is: the dense rib sandwich precast plate comprises a base plate, some plate boxes and some light material filling blocks, each plate box spacing is arranged is distributed on the described base plate, and interconnect with reinforcing bar, the edge of a wing is left on the both sides of described base plate, and each lightweight filling block is wrapped in respectively in the cavity of each plate box and the formation of described base plate as inner die.
In order to improve crack resistance, strengthen rigidity and supporting capacity, described base plate adopts prestressed reinforced concrete, and the plate box adopts steel bar concrete.
Solid slug or hollow pot that the light material filling block is made for the light heat-insulating sound insulation materials.
Each plate box becomes in-line to arrange on described base plate.
Because base plate of the present utility model leaves the edge of a wing, between each plate shell certain spacing is arranged, after the assembly unit of some the utility model dense rib sandwich precast plates, the bed die of two-way ribbed slab floor will be formed automatically, pass through two-way girt strip of casting reinforced concrete and panel thereon then, be superimposed together with the utility model, co-operation forms flat roof type two-way ribs sandwich superstructure.The both available inner die of light material filling block, play again preserve moisture, the function of heat insulation, sound insulation.Therefore do not have the demoulding, furred ceiling has reduced the superstructure on-site construction processes, and efficiency of construction is quick.The utility model as prefabricated units can maximize, batch production production, and make superstructure have good thermal insulation soundproof effect and cracking resistance anti-seismic performance.Can be widely used in the superstructure and the roofing of various building constructions.
Description of drawings:
Fig. 1 is a structural representation of the present utility model.
The specific embodiment:
As can be seen from Figure 1, the utlity model has in the cavity that base plate 1, some plate boxes 2, each plate box 2 and base plate 1 form lightweight filling block 3 is all arranged, each plate box 2 spacing is arranged is in-line and arranges on base plate 1, and is interconnected with reinforcing bar 4, is used for supporting deadweight and working load.The width of plate box 2 is less than the width of base plate 1, make base plate 1 leave the edge of a wing, plate box 2 adopts steel bar concrete, base plate 1 can adopt steel bar concrete but preferably adopt prestressed reinforced concrete, can make its cracking resistance better like this, lightweight filling block 3 can be solid slug or hollow pot, and its material is the light heat-insulating sound insulation materials, as expanded perlite, foamed plastics or light aggregate concrete sylphon etc.
